A building number is a unique numeric identifier assigned to a structure to pinpoint its specific location on a street. This code is a fundamental component of a postal address, working alongside the street name and sometimes a suite or apartment designation to ensure mail and deliveries arrive without error. While seemingly simple, this identifier is a critical element of modern infrastructure, tying physical locations to digital maps and official records.
How Addressing Systems Use Building Numbers
Most urban and suburban areas rely on a systematic pattern for these identifiers. Typically, numbers increase sequentially as you move away from a central point, such as the city center or the start of a road. This logic allows emergency services like ambulances and fire trucks to estimate distance quickly. For example, seeing "1500" on a block where numbers range from 1400 to 1600 immediately signals that the location is near the middle of that stretch.
Odd and Even Distribution
Standard practice often dictates that one side of the street uses odd numbers while the opposite side uses even numbers. This clear division simplifies navigation for emergency responders and couriers. It allows them to determine which side of the road they need to be on without hesitation, saving crucial seconds when it matters most. This convention is so widespread that seeing a structure labeled with a number that violates this pattern usually indicates a recent change or an error in record-keeping.
The Historical Evolution of Numbering
The concept of identifying structures dates back centuries, but the modern system emerged with the rise of large cities and postal services. Early addressing was often descriptive, relying on landmarks or the name of a prominent resident. A location might be known as "the house next to the old mill." As populations grew, this informal method became insufficient, necessitating a standardized, alphanumeric system for efficiency and order.
Variations Across the Globe
Not every country uses the same format. In many parts of Europe, particularly in older cities, buildings may be assigned numbers based on the date of construction rather than their position on the block. You might find the oldest house on the street bearing the number 1, while a new build next door could have the number 50. Understanding this difference is essential for travelers relying on maps in foreign nations.
Practical Applications and Importance
Beyond just receiving mail, this number is vital for a wide array of services. Emergency response teams depend on it to locate individuals in need of medical attention or fire rescue. Utility companies use it to identify the exact location of a gas leak or a power outage. Property records tie ownership and tax information directly to this numerical label, making it the anchor of real estate transactions.
Despite its long history, the traditional system faces challenges in the digital age. Navigation apps sometimes struggle with gaps in numbering sequences, especially in areas where new roads are built or old paths are renamed. This can lead to routing errors where the GPS directs a driver to the end of the block rather than the actual entrance of a destination. Consequently, many services now supplement these digits with GPS coordinates or unique place names to ensure precision.
